Transport by Pneumatic Conveyor (Bulk Flow)

General Description

This unit operation simulates transport of bulk solids using a pneumatic conveyor.

Transport by Pneumatic Conveyor: Modeling Calculations

Equipment Sizing

If Design Mode, the pipe cross sectional area (and consequently the pipe diameter) is calculated by dividing the operating throughput (MT/h) by the specific throughput (MT/h-m2). If the calculated pipe diameter exceeds the maximum, the program assumes multiple, identical units operating in parallel with a total cross sectional area equal to the calculated. In Rating Mode, the user specifies the number of units and their pipe diameter and the program calculates the specific throughput. The user always specifies the pipe length and the program always calculates the operating throughput.

Electricity Cost

To account for electricity consumption, the user can either specify the power demand (in kW) or the specific power requirement (in kW/(MT-h)-m). In the second case, the specific power requirement times the operating throughput times the pipe length yields the power consumption.
